Aristophanes, often hailed as the Father of Comedy, is recognized for his eleven surviving plays that vividly portray ancient Athenian life. Born between 456 and 446 BC, he was likely the son of Philippus of Ægina, raised in Athens. His sharp wit and satirical prowess earned him both admiration and fear among contemporaries, notably influencing the trial of Socrates through his play The Clouds. Criticized by figures like Cleon, he responded with biting satire in works such as The Knights. His legacy remains a vital link to Ancient Greek comedic traditions.
